Basil 'Napoletano'

Lettuce leaf type with huge, frilly leaves.  Spicy, traditional basil flavor. Leaves are up to 4" long and tend to be lighter in color than other pesto types.

  • Days to Maturity - 75
  • Height - 14-16"
  • Spacing - 8"
  • Exposure - Sun
  • Zone - Annual

Remarks - Moderately rich, moist soil. Basil is not drought tolerant and can be damaged by heat stress. Regular moisture throughout the growing season helps to ensure a good crop.  Begin light harvesting after plants have become established. It is best done in the early morning when the temperature is cooler and the leaves are less likely to wilt. A full harvest should be completed just before the plants start to flower. Cut the entire plant 4-6" above the ground to promote a second growth. Leaves are easily bruised when picking, so handle carefully.
